Words of Wisdom: Caspar David Friedrich


Caspar David Friedrich
Wanderer above the Sea of Fog (1818)
94.8 X 74.8 cm
Kunsthalle Hamburg


"A painter should paint not only what he sees in front of him, but what he sees within. If he sees nothing within himself, he should desist from painting what he sees in front of him."
